I have one import marked Luger that I bought about 2 years ago. It is a Russian capture "K" Date, second variation, that was reworked by the East German government by adding a new barrel. Other than the barrel, all parts are matching. The pistol was not buffed or otherwise changed and a little better quality dip blue that the Russians gave them. I paid $900 for it and glad I did!
I may be wrong, but I think in the future, the East German reworks will be a variation of their own. Also, the Russian reworks may be a variation too! Remember when the Weimar reworks were not wanted by collectors because they had been reworked by the Armouries? Now they do have a following for some collectors. The prices of these historic pistols may never reach the original psitols, but they should never go down in value. Just my opinion.
